I watch it because they do usually do one 'good' piece in each show, this week it was the Zonda. In a perfect world they would have spent 15mins on it looking at the development of those flaps, the carbon/titanium and what's gone in to making the (so far) fastest car around their track. I would have found that way more interesting than JCs p45 bit and much more suitable for a motoring enthusiasts show. As it was, the chap of Homeland got more screen time than an awesome supercar.
I'll still watch it next week and no doubt find something I enjoy in that show too.
